A mnemonic is a memory/learning aid. Mnemonics are most common in verbal form; however, they may be utilized to remember verbal, visual, or kinesthetic information. Method of loci: Also known as the memory journey method, this mnemonic device employs visualizations. Use the method of loci by imagining yourself moving through a familiar space. The memory palace technique, also known as the Method of Loci, is another popular mnemonic device.
